Arkansas Payroll Employment By County for The Private Information Industry in June, 2019
Updated on October 9,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in June, 2019, Arkansas added 41 number of jobs to the private information industry. Among Arkansas counties, Sebastian added the highest number of jobs (24), followed by Boone (17), and Pulaski (12).
